  • Page 8: Using Your Air Fryer

    Before First Use USING 1. Remove all packing materials and any stickers or labels from the appliance. 2. Clean the pan and basket with warm water, some dishwashing detergent and a non-abrasive sponge. YOUR 3. Wipe with a moist cloth and dry with a towel. 4.
  • Page 9 Start Cooking For general users, using a preset menu is the easiest way to air fry. Preset menus are programmed with an ideal time and temperature for cooking certain foods. Put ingredients into the frying basket, and then push the frying pan back into the air fryer. Empty the fried food or take out with After every use, unplug and clean the tongs or other tools.

  • Page 12: Troubleshooting

    TROUBLE Related to Use -SHOOTING Q1: The air fryer does not work. • Plug the power plug into a grounded wall socket. • Set the cooking time. • Push the basket securely into the air fryer. • Make sure the frying basket is not Q2: Failed to slide the basket into overfilled with food.
  • Page 13 Related to Ingredients Rev_1.5_EN Q8: Ingredients are not • Place smaller batches of ingredients into the basket for even frying. completely cooked. • Increase the cooking temperature and the cooking time. Q9: Ingredients are fried unevenly • Certain types of ingredients need to be in the air fryer.
